Default Arsenal consider £5m bid for Newcastle defender Taylor

According to the Sunday Mirror, Arsenal are considering making a bid for Newcastle United defender Steven Taylor.

Taylor is contracted to Newcastle United until the end of next season and the defender has spent his entire career at St James' Park. However, club owner Mike Ashley appears determined not to spend enormous sums of cash on signings or new contracts in order to gamble on Premier League survival.

Although Taylor would like to stay at Newcastle United , he may consider a move if the club cannot offer him the terms he believes he deserves.

Meanwhile, armed with a summer war chest, Arsenal boss Arsene Wenger will likely target a centre-back, given the uncertain futures of aging defenders Sol Campbell , William Gallas and Mikael Silvestre at the Emirates Stadium.

The Sunday Mirror speculates that Arsenal are leading the likes of Chelsea, Aston Villa and Everton in the race for 24-year-old Taylor. Apparently, Wenger is particularly keen to sign an English centre-back in order to fulfill new UEFA quotas on 'home grown' players and he is prepared to make a £5million bid for Taylor.

Taylor scored one goal in 21 games for Newcastle United last season.
